Tumragarhi Post Office - PIN 480111

Tumragarhi is a Speed Post Branch Post Office (Dak Ghar) in Chhindwara, Madhya Pradesh which delivers mail and accepts bookings. The Postal Department of India has allotted PIN code 480111 to this office. Tumragarhi PO is situated in the Bichhua taluk, Bichhua postal sub-district, Jabalpur Region postal region, Chhindwara Division postal division under the Madhya Pradesh Circle postal circle.

What is a DIGIPIN?

DIGIPIN is India Post's free Digital PIN: a 10-character code that pinpoints any location to a ~4-metre square. Find the DIGIPIN of your current location, or decode a DIGIPIN to see it on the map.
